* Ideal Transformer with Center-tapped Secondary
.subckt XFRM_LIN/CT-SEC 1 3 4 5 6 Params:
+ Lp_value=20mh
+ Ls1_value=10mh
+ Ls2_value=10mh
+ Coupling=.99
+ Rp_value=.25
+ Rs_value=.25

Lp1 7 2 {Lp_value/2}
Lp2 2 8 {Lp_value/2}
Ls1 9 5 {Ls1_value}
Ls2 5 10 {Ls2_value}
Rp1 1 7 {Rp_value/2}
Rp2 8 3 {Rp_value/2}
Rs1 9 4 {Rs_value/2}
Rs2 10 6 {Rs_value/2}
K1 Lp1 Lp2 Ls1 Ls2 {coupling}
.ends


* end of Ideal center-tapped transformer models

* end of library

Hi all, may i know if i use this pspice model to put as centre tapped transformer in my circuit, how can i make sure this transformer can hv turn ratio of 2 and leakage inductance of 16uH??

Thanks very much for all your help!!!!:-D
